Hanover, MA Local Guide

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Hanover?
| Bedroom | Average Price | Cheapest Price | Highest Price |
|---|---|---|---|
| Hanover Studio Apartments | $2,826 | $1,500 | $10,000+ |
| Hanover 1 Bedroom Apartments | $2,687 | $1,600 | $8,887 |
| Hanover 2 Bedroom Apartments | $3,168 | $1,900 | $10,000+ |
| Hanover 3 Bedroom Apartments | $4,585 | $2,600 | $7,321 |
| Hanover 4 Bedroom Apartments | $3,673 | $3,511 | $3,836 |

Frequently Asked Questions about 2 Bedroom Hanover Apartments
What is the Cheapest apartment in Hanover with 2 Bedroom?
Currently the most affordable 2 Bedroom in Hanover is at Bethany Apartments listed at $1,900.
How much is the average rent for a 2 Bedroom Hanover Apartment?
The average rent for a 2 Bedroom Apartment in Hanover is $3,168.
What is the largest available 2 Bedroom Hanover Apartment for rent?
Today's apartment with the most square footage in Hanover is a 1,683 square feet unit starting from $3,500 at Bostonian Shoe Lofts.
What is the average size for Hanover 2 Bedroom Apartments for rent?
The average size for a 2 Bedroom rental in Hanover is currently 1,053 sq ft.
